Job Summary

  • The University of Arkansas at Little Rock William H. Bowen School of Law seeks applicants for a full-time, non-tenure-track Visiting Assistant Professor - Law position to teach Criminal Procedure and Evidence.
  • The position is available beginning August 2026 and is intended to go through May 2028.
  • The University of Arkansas at Little Rock is committed to providing a safe campus community and is an equal opportunity institution.
